Solid State Battery Manufacturers Are Changing The Ev Game –Here’s How Solid-state batteries are an emerging technology that has the potential to significantly improve the performance and safety of electric vehicles, and this is done by using solid electrolytes instead of liquid electrolytes. However, there are several challenges that need to be overcome before solid-state batteries become commercially viable for EVs. Despite this, solid state batteries hold great promise to overcome the limitations of the current lithium-ion batteries. Even though extensive testing and development is still underway, there has not been another advancement in the battery industry that holds as much possibility. Some of the current challenges of solid-state batteries include the cost of manufacturing them. At the moment, solid state batteries are quite a bit more expensive than traditional lithium-ion batteries, but with more testing and development done, the manufacturing cost of solid-state batteries will be significantly improved. This is essential to ensure that solid state batteries are feasible for use in electric vehicles, and once solid-state battery manufacturers can compete with lithium-ion batteries in terms of cost, this technology will explode. Quite a bit of work goes into the manufacturing and development of solid-state batteries, and due to this, a big challenge has been scaling production to higher levels. The growing demand for electric vehicles is currently greater than our production capabilities for solid state batteries, and constant work is being done in order to develop a scalable manufacturing process that can produce high-quality solid-state batteries at a reasonable cost. A great deal of research is being done to increase the amount of energy that can be stored per battery unit. This is a crucial aspect of battery development, since the main challenge of EVs are their limited range due to battery power shortcomings. Solid state batteries hold the capability of increasing the energy density of the cell, and this will provide electric vehicles the boost they have been needing to compete with the range of normal cars. A big focus of the development of solid-state batteries is to increase the cycle life of the battery, as the EV industry has a growing demand for batteries that will have a long life cycle and will not degrade after continuous charging and discharging. This will greatly improve the longevity of EVs and reduce the need for frequent battery replacements. Solid state batteries are also being developed to retain peak performance in wider temperature ranges, which is essential for electric vehicles to work safely. Solid-state batteries are an exciting new technology for electric vehicles which can offer several advantages that will provide the breakthrough we have been waiting for. Solid state batteries have increased energy density capacity, which means lighter, smaller and more powerful battery packs that will increase the range capabilities of EVs. They offer faster charging times and increased safety, as well as reducing the risk of fire or leakage.
